Palatine Board of Health, Medical Reserve Corps to hold blood drive Feb. 15
The Palatine Board of Health and the Palatine Medical Reserve Corps have teamed to host a blood drive from 2 to 8 p.m. Wednesday, Feb. 15, at village hall, Meeting Room C, 200 E. Wood St., Palatine.
The blood drive will be conducted by LifeSource. Diane Gartner, field director of the Palatine Environmental Health Division, said the need for blood is constant and ongoing. She said 60 percent of the population is medically eligible to give blood, yet only 5 percent actually donate.
For more information or to schedule an appointment, contact LifeSource at (877) 543-3768 or lifesource.org. Appointments are encouraged but walk-ins are always welcome.
